Liquid War > exit status 1

G

Guest

hey.

Da mir liquidwar (wegen anscheinend kaputtem paket des repos) den "weg" zum updaten blockt (per trayicon geht es nicht, der sagt hinterher trotzdem das 117 updates da sind, weswegen per yast per hand machen muss) will ich es entfernen.

Doch kommt das >

os2:/home/tomekk # rpm -e liquidwar-5.6.4-3.1
error: %preun(liquidwar-5.6.4-3.1.i586) scriptlet failed, exit status 1
os2:/home/tomekk # rpm -e --force liquidwar-5.6.4-3.1
rpm: only installation, upgrading, rmsource and rmspec may be forced
os2:/home/tomekk # rpm -e liquidwar-5.6.4-3.1
error: %preun(liquidwar-5.6.4-3.1.i586) scriptlet failed, exit status 1
os2:/home/tomekk # rpm -e --force --nodeps liquidwar-5.6.4-3.1
rpm: only installation, upgrading, rmsource and rmspec may be forced
Obwohl hier >
http://www.linuxhilfen.org/system/rpm.html
steht das ich so "zwangs" entfernen kann.

exit status1 kommt beim paket liquidwar auch beim Updaten, weswegen er da immer anhält.

Wie krieg ich es möglichst sauber runter?
 
muss man das mit rpm machen oder geht das auch per hand ?
ich kenn das von meiner Distri (sourcemage) das es da cache-files gibt, in denen ich genau sehen kann wo ein paket welche datein hinkopiert. die kann man dann löschen, aus dem index austragen (sowas gibts sicher bei suse auch) und dann hat mans. so wie ich das seh liegt das problem bei rpm. oder seh ich das komplett falsch ?
 
Auch hier wieder:

Lesen, verstehen, handeln.

Code:
rpm: only installation, upgrading, rmsource and rmspec may be [B]forced[/B]

Und wenn Du noch 20 mal --nodeps hinzu fügst, das wird nichts, weil das Problem ein anderer Parameter ist.

Aus der man-Page von rpm

Code:
rpm {-e|--erase} [--allmatches] [--nodeps] [--noscripts]
           [--notriggers] [--repackage] [--test] PACKAGE_NAME ...

Und nun schau Dir nochmals die Fehlermeldung an:

Code:
error: %preun(liquidwar-5.6.4-3.1.i586) scriptlet failed, exit status 1
Weitere Möglicheit (wieder man-Page von RPM)

Code:
--justdb
              Update only the database, not the filesystem.
So, dann mal viel Erfolg beim Erfassen des/der Lösungswegs/e.

Greetz,

RM
 
Code:
os2:/home/tomekk # rpm -e [B]--force[/B] liquidwar-5.6.4-3.1
rpm: only installation, upgrading, rmsource and rmspec may be forced

Mit "--noscripts" konnte ich liquidwar entfernen :)

mal gucken ob ich es jetzt updaten kann.
 

Ähnliche Themen

Autostart von X mit google-chrome durch systemd

Samba 4 Gast Zugang unter Ubuntu funktioniert nicht

Windows clients können nicht mehr auf lange laufendes System zugreifen

rsnapshot und ein Rechteproblem?

CentOS 6.3 RADIUS - Keine Verbindung möglich

Zurück
Oben